-caput [options] <PV name> <value>
+caput [options] <PV name> <value> ...
caput -a [options] <PV name> <no of elements> <value> ...
Description
Put value to a PV.
-The specified value is written to the PV (as a string). The PV value is read
-before and after the write operation and printed as "Old" and "new" values on
-stdout.
+The specified value is written to the PV (as a string). The PV's value is
+read before and after the write operation and printed as "Old" and "New" values
+on stdout.
-The array variant writes an array to the specified PV. The first numeric
-argument specifying the number of array elements is kept for compatibility with
-the array data format of caget - the actual number of values specified on the
-command line is used.
+There are two variants to the arguments for this command. For the scalar
+variant without the -a flag, all the value arguments provided after
+the PV name are concatenated with a single space character between them, and the
+resulting string (up to 40 characters long unless the -S flag is
+given) is written to the specified PV.
+
+The array variant with the -a flag writes an array of string
+values to the specified PV. The numeric argument giving the number of array
+elements is actually ignored, the array length to be written is actually
+controlled by the number of values provided on the command line.
